What is county voter information guide?
The county voter information guide is a document that provides voters with important information about upcoming elections, including details on candidates, measures, polling places, and election procedures.

What is the purpose of county voter information guide?
The purpose of the county voter information guide is to inform voters about their choices in an election, enhance transparency, and help them make informed decisions.
What information must be reported on county voter information guide?
The county voter information guide must report information such as candidate names, ballot measure summaries, arguments for and against measures, and instructions on how to vote.
